What Are Dental Patient Acquisition Strategies?

Dental patient acquisition strategies encompass the systematic methods private practices use to attract, convert, and retain new patients. Unlike general marketing approaches, these strategies specifically address the unique challenges of dental healthcare, where patients often delay treatment, require significant trust-building, and represent high lifetime value relationships.

Effective dental patient acquisition strategies typically combine multiple touchpoints, from initial online discovery through treatment completion and referral generation. They focus on building long-term relationships rather than quick conversions, understanding that dental care represents both an immediate need and ongoing preventative commitment.

Why Patient Acquisition Matters for Private Practices

Patient acquisition directly impacts practice sustainability and growth potential. Private practices without consistent new patient flow often experience declining revenue, reduced staff hours, and limited treatment opportunities. New patients also bring fresh perspective to practice operations, often highlighting areas for improvement in patient experience.

Successful acquisition systems reduce dependence on emergency appointments, allowing practices to focus on preventative care and elective treatments with higher profit margins. They also create predictable revenue streams, enabling investment in equipment, staff development, and practice expansion.

The Difference Between Patient Acquisition and Lead Generation

Patient acquisition encompasses the complete journey from initial contact through successful treatment and retention. Lead generation focuses solely on creating initial enquiries or appointment bookings, without considering long-term relationship building or patient lifetime value.

Effective patient acquisition strategies consider the entire patient journey, including post-treatment experience, recall systems, and referral generation. This holistic approach creates compound growth effects, where each successfully acquired patient potentially generates multiple additional patients through referrals and positive reviews.

Dental Patient Acquisition Cost: What Practices Should Expect

Understanding patient acquisition costs enables practices to make informed marketing investments and measure campaign effectiveness. Acquisition costs vary significantly based on location, competition, services offered, and marketing channels used.

Organic Acquisition Costs

Organic acquisition through SEO and content marketing typically requires significant upfront investment but generates lower ongoing costs per patient. Initial investments include website development, content creation, and healthcare SEO strategies implementation.

Ongoing organic acquisition costs include content creation, website maintenance, and professional SEO support. While these costs remain relatively stable, organic acquisition typically requires 6-12 months to generate significant results.

Practices investing in organic acquisition often achieve lower long-term acquisition costs and higher patient lifetime value, as organic traffic typically indicates stronger treatment intent.

Paid Marketing Costs

Paid marketing provides faster results but typically involves higher per-patient costs. Effective paid marketing includes Google Ads, social media advertising, and directory listings that target patients actively seeking dental services.

Cost-per-click for dental keywords varies significantly by location and competition, with urban areas typically commanding higher prices. Effective paid campaigns require ongoing optimisation and professional management to maintain acceptable cost-per-acquisition ratios.

The most successful practices combine paid marketing with organic strategies, using paid campaigns to generate immediate results while building organic visibility for long-term sustainability.

Cost Per Patient Benchmarks

Acquisition Channel Typical Cost Range Time to Results Patient Quality
Organic SEO £50-150 per patient 6-12 months High
Google Ads £100-300 per patient 1-4 weeks Medium-High
Social Media Ads £80-200 per patient 1-2 weeks Medium
Referral Programme £25-75 per patient Ongoing Very High
Review Marketing £30-80 per patient 2-6 months High
Community Events £40-120 per patient 3-12 months High

These ranges reflect typical UK market conditions and may vary based on local competition, practice specialty, and campaign management quality.

Agency Insight: Why Many Dental Practices Struggle to Acquire Patients

Through working with hundreds of private dental practices, several common patterns emerge that limit patient acquisition effectiveness. These insights reflect real-world challenges that many practices face when implementing acquisition strategies.

Insight 1: Focus on Features Rather Than Benefits Many practices promote clinical capabilities rather than patient outcomes, assuming patients understand treatment value without explanation. Patients typically care more about pain relief, improved appearance, and confidence benefits than technical procedure details. Successful practices translate clinical expertise into patient-centered benefits that address emotional and practical concerns about dental treatment.

Insight 2: Underestimating Trust Building Requirements Dental anxiety affects most patients to some degree, yet many practices rush toward appointment booking without adequate trust building. Patients often require multiple touchpoints and extensive information before feeling comfortable scheduling appointments. The most successful practices invest in comprehensive trust-building systems that address patient concerns proactively rather than reactively.

Insight 3: Inconsistent Online Presence Management Many practices create websites and directories listings but fail to maintain current information, respond to reviews, or update content regularly. This creates patient confusion and reduces credibility, particularly when patients encounter outdated information or unanswered questions. Consistent presence management often yields better results than sporadic promotion efforts.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the best way to attract patients to a private dental practice?

The most effective approach combines local SEO optimisation, review generation, and educational content creation that builds trust before patients visit. Start with Google Business Profile optimisation, encourage satisfied patients to leave reviews, and create content addressing common patient questions about treatments and practice policies. This foundation supports other marketing efforts while building long-term practice credibility.

How much does dental patient acquisition cost?

Patient acquisition costs vary significantly by location and method, typically ranging from £25-300 per patient depending on the channel used. Referral programmes often generate the lowest costs (£25-75), while Google Ads typically cost £100-300 per acquired patient. Organic SEO requires higher upfront investment but often achieves lower long-term costs (£50-150 per patient) while generating higher-quality patient enquiries.

Does SEO work for dental practices?

SEO works effectively for dental practices when implemented consistently over 6-12 months. Dental SEO success requires local optimisation, content creation addressing patient questions, and technical website optimisation that improves user experience. Practices investing in professional SEO typically see 20-40% increases in organic website traffic and enquiries, with compound benefits over time as authority builds.

How important are Google reviews for dentists?

Google reviews significantly influence patient choice, with 89% of patients reading reviews before selecting healthcare providers. Positive reviews improve local search rankings while providing social proof that reduces patient anxiety about scheduling appointments. Practices with 50+ positive reviews typically receive more enquiries and achieve better conversion rates from website visitors to actual patients.

What is localised SEO for dental practices?

Localised SEO optimises practices for location-specific searches like "dentist near me" or "dental implants [city name]". This includes Google Business Profile optimisation, location-specific content creation, and local authority building through community involvement. Effective local SEO ensures practices appear prominently when nearby patients search for dental services online.

How can private dentists improve online visibility?

Improving online visibility requires consistent activity across multiple platforms including Google Business Profile, practice websites, social media, and review sites. Focus on creating valuable content, maintaining current information across all platforms, and encouraging patient interactions through reviews and social media engagement. Professional marketing support often accelerates visibility improvements through systematic optimisation.

Which marketing channel generates the highest ROI?

Referral programmes typically generate the highest ROI due to low costs and high-quality patient leads. However, the most successful practices combine multiple channels rather than relying solely on one method. Organic SEO often provides excellent long-term ROI, while paid advertising generates faster results. The optimal mix depends on practice goals, budget, and local competition levels.

How long does dental SEO take to work?

Dental SEO typically requires 6-12 months to generate significant results, with gradual improvements visible after 3-4 months of consistent optimisation. Timeline depends on current website condition, local competition, and implementation quality. Practices maintaining consistent SEO efforts often see compound benefits over time, with year-two results typically exceeding year-one improvements substantially.

How can retention improve patient acquisition?

Patient retention creates referral opportunities and positive reviews that support acquisition efforts across all channels. Retained patients provide ongoing testimonials, social media engagement, and word-of-mouth marketing that reduces acquisition costs. Practices with high retention rates often achieve 30-50% lower acquisition costs due to improved reputation and referral generation.

What are the biggest patient acquisition mistakes?

Common mistakes include focusing on features rather than patient benefits, inconsistent online presence management, and attempting to compete primarily on price. Many practices also underestimate trust-building requirements and expect immediate results from long-term strategies like SEO. Successful practices avoid these mistakes by maintaining patient-centered messaging and realistic timeline expectations for different acquisition channels.
